Helen Clark

The Columbia Encyclopedia, Sixth Edition

Helen Clark 1950-, New Zealand politician, prime minister (1999-), b. Hamilton, N.Z. A graduate of the Univ. of Auckland (B.A., 1971; M.A., 1974), she taught political science there (1973-81). In 1981 she was elected to parliament as a member of the Labor party. Clark held various cabinet posts (1987-90) and served deputy prime minister (1989-90). Named party leader in 1993, she led the party to victory in 1999 and became prime minister of coalition government; Labor retained power in 2002 and 2005. In office, Clark has increased government spending, boosted the economy, nationalized lands claimed by Maoris, championed a national antinuclear policy, and refused to join the U.S.-led war against Iraq.
